We are hiring a Senior Accountant in Las Vegas, NV. Corgi is vertically integrating the entire insurance industry. We design, underwrite, price, and issue insurance directly. Insurance is the largest unautomated industry in financial services, and we're rebuilding it from the ground up using AI. We've raised $374M from Kindred, TCV, and others to do so. Building something great requires working hard. We are in the office 6-7 days a week. We are meritocratic with very high standards. If you don't meet them, you'll get cut. But if you deliver, you have unlimited scope to grow. We move quickly, care deeply about talent density, and hire people who want to solve difficult problems with unusually high ownership. This is not a back-office role. You’ll be at the center of the business: owning the close, working across entities, and helping leadership understand exactly how the company is performing. What You'll Do

  • Own the month-end close across multiple entities: journal entries, reconciliations, and general ledger.
  • Manage accruals and prepaids with precision, get expenses into the right periods.
  • Build and maintain intercompany schedules and support consolidation and elimination entries.
  • Produce clear, accurate financial reporting across entities and at the consolidated level.
  • Drive audit including clean workpapers, strong documentation, and no surprises.
  • Partner with ops, finance, and legal to support budgets, forecasts, and decision-making.
  • Identify and implement process improvements as we scale.
  • Support acquisitions and new entity integrations as we grow. What We’re Looking For
  • 3–5 years of accounting experience (public accounting strongly preferred, Big 4 or regional).
  • Strong GAAP foundation (you understand the why, not just the how).
  • Experience with multi-entity environments, consolidations, and intercompany accounting is a big plus.
  • Comfortable operating in a high-growth, high-complexity environment.
  • Detail-oriented but able to zoom out: you can talk to leadership, not just post entries.
  • Bias for ownership and speed, you figure things out and get it done.
  • CPA or active CPA candidate preferred. Why Join Corgi Ownership: This role sits at the core of the business and what you do directly impacts decisions. Ground Floor: Help build the financial backbone of a generational company Speed & Impact: Close fast, build systems, and see your work matter immediately Compensation & Benefits Base Salary: $80,000 – $120,000 (depending on experience and CPA status).
